TPG Client and Capital Formation Group?

Hi All, 

Recently received info from a recruiter about an Analyst opening within the TPG Client and Capital Formation Team. Does anyone have insight into what this group does? Is this a good opportunity?

Thanks in advance!

 
Most Helpful

It’s investor relations / fundraising. Similar to Apollo’s client and product solutions group and KKR’s client partner group. To the extent you want to pursue a career in fundraising it would be a good experience. There is a lot of hiring in this space by both the mega funds and more mid sized shops.

What I generally tell kids exploring these types of jobs is that everyone is lining up to write checks and far fewer people are looking to collect them. You can have a lucrative career in this space.
